Transaction fd84dd6eb99afb455275ce5a938026783a15f6e943e1ad5ae300ca884e046fd3
1 Input
1 Output
-
fd84dd6eb99afb455275ce5a938026783a15f6e943e1ad5ae300ca884e046fd3:0
- value
- 710229
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90e629994632dbcba84239c5cdaea68c3ec8fff0 OP_EQUAL
- address
- 3EuAx8wyFDT4khzuo9B8tziWRNgQkyALUt